WATCHING TV / PROGRAMME CONTROL PROGRAMME EDIT WATCHING TV / PROGRAMME CONTROL This function enables you to delete or skip stored programmes. Also you can move some stations to other programme numbers or copy a blank station data into the selected programme number. 1 Press the MENU button and then D / E button to select the Setup menu. 2 Press the G button and then D / E button to select Programme Edit. 3 Press the G button to display the Programme edit menu. A Deleting a programme 1.Select a programme to be deleted with the D / E / F / G button. 2.Press the RED button twice. The selected programme is deleted, all the following programmes are shifted up one position. A Copying a programme 1.Select a programme to be copied with the D / E / F / G button. 2.Press the GREEN button. All the following programmes are shifted down one position. A Moving a programme 1.Select a programme to be moved with the D / E / F / G button. 2.Press the YELLOW button. 3.Move the programme to the desired programme number with the D / E / F / G button. 4.Press the YELLOW button again to release this function. A Skipping a programme number 1.Select a programme number to be skipped with the D / E / F / G button. 2.Press the BLUE button. The skipped programme turns to blue. 3.Press the BLUE button again to release the skipped programme. When a programme number is skipped it means that you will be unable to select it using the D / E button during normal TV viewing. If you wish to select the skipped programme, directly enter the programme number with the NUMBER buttons or select it in the programme edit or table menu. 4 Press the EXIT button to return to normal TV viewing.
